Finding Peace in God’s Presence
In times of hardship, we often seek comfort from the world around us. However, we can find true peace and solace in the presence of God. When we feel overwhelmed by the storms of life, drawing near to God provides us with a sense of security and calm. The promise of His presence assures us that we are never alone in our struggles. Embracing this divine companionship brings comfort to our hearts, reminding us that His strength is made perfect in our weakness. We can trust that as we rely on Him, we will experience a peace that surpasses all understanding, guiding our hearts and minds through troubled times.
Psalm 46:1
“God is our refuge and strength, an ever-present help in trouble.” – Psalm 46:1
Isaiah 41:10
“So do not fear, for I am with you; do not be dismayed, for I am your God. I will strengthen you and help you; I will uphold you with my righteous right hand.” – Isaiah 41:10
Philippians 4:7
“And the peace of God, which transcends all understanding, will guard your hearts and your minds in Christ Jesus.” – Philippians 4:7
Matthew 11:28
“Come to me, all you who are weary and burdened, and I will give you rest.” – Matthew 11:28
John 14:27
“Peace I leave with you; my peace I give you. I do not give to you as the world gives. Do not let your hearts be troubled and do not be afraid.” – John 14:27
Comfort Through Prayer
Prayer is one of our greatest resources during difficult times. It allows us to communicate with our Heavenly Father, sharing our burdens and worries with Him. When we pray, we invite God’s comfort into our situations, enabling us to experience peace and hope amid turmoil. As we lift our concerns to Him, we find clarity and strength to face the challenges ahead. The act of prayer reassures us that we are heard and that God is actively working in our lives, even if we don’t see immediate results. Together, we can hold on to the power of prayer as a means of receiving God’s comfort when we need it most.
1 Peter 5:7
“Cast all your anxiety on him because he cares for you.” – 1 Peter 5:7
James 5:13
“Is anyone among you in trouble? Let them pray. Is anyone happy? Let them sing songs of praise.” – James 5:13
Romans 12:12
“Be joyful in hope, patient in affliction, faithful in prayer.” – Romans 12:12
Philippians 4:6
“Do not be anxious about anything, but in every situation, by prayer and petition, with thanksgiving, present your requests to God.” – Philippians 4:6
Colossians 4:2
“Devote yourselves to prayer, being watchful and thankful.” – Colossians 4:2
Support from Community
During challenging times, we should not underestimate the importance of community and fellowship. Being surrounded by friends and loved ones offers us encouragement and strength. As we share our feelings and experiences with others, we create an environment where healing and comfort can flourish. The Bible encourages us to bear one another’s burdens, fostering a sense of support and unity. Together, we can uplift one another, reminding ourselves that God’s love flows through our relationships. Through compassion and understanding, we can be instruments of comfort for each other in our darkest hours.
Galatians 6:2
“Carry each other’s burdens, and in this way, you will fulfill the law of Christ.” – Galatians 6:2
Hebrews 10:24-25
“And let us consider how we may spur one another on toward love and good deeds, not giving up meeting together, as some are in the habit of doing, but encouraging one another—and all the more as you see the Day approaching.” – Hebrews 10:24-25
Ecclesiastes 4:9-10
“Two are better than one, because they have a good return for their labor: If either of them falls down, one can help the other up.” – Ecclesiastes 4:9-10
Romans 15:1
“We who are strong ought to bear with the failings of the weak and not to please ourselves.” – Romans 15:1
1 Thessalonians 5:11
“Therefore encourage one another and build each other up, just as in fact you are doing.” – 1 Thessalonians 5:11
Hope in God’s Promises
In moments of despair, it is invaluable for us to hold on to the promises of God. The Bible is filled with assurances of His unwavering presence, guidance, and love. When faced with difficulties, we can find hope and encouragement in these sacred promises that remind us of God’s faithfulness. He assures us that we are never forsaken, and His plans for us are good. As we reflect on His promises, we cultivate a sense of anticipation and faith that carries us through hard times. Together, let’s remind one another of the hope we have in God so that we can rise above our troubles and embrace the brighter days ahead.
Jeremiah 29:11
“For I know the plans I have for you,” declares the Lord, “plans to prosper you and not to harm you, plans to give you hope and a future.” – Jeremiah 29:11
Romans 15:13
“May the God of hope fill you with all joy and peace as you trust in him, so that you may overflow with hope by the power of the Holy Spirit.” – Romans 15:13
2 Corinthians 1:20
“For no matter how many promises God has made, they are ‘Yes’ in Christ. And so through him the ‘Amen’ is spoken by us to the glory of God.” – 2 Corinthians 1:20
Psalm 37:5
“Commit your way to the Lord; trust in him and he will do this.” – Psalm 37:5
Psalm 30:5
“Weeping may stay for the night, but rejoicing comes in the morning.” – Psalm 30:5
God’s Strength in Our Weakness
We often feel weak and inadequate when facing trials. It’s important to remember that it is in our weakness where God’s strength shines the brightest. When we acknowledge our limitations and turn to Him, we open ourselves up to receive His empowering grace. He provides the strength we need to carry on, helping us to overcome the battles we face. Together, we can encourage one another to lean on God during those difficult moments, reminding each other that His strength is sufficient, even when we feel incapable. Let’s put our faith in God’s ability to transform our struggles into opportunities for growth.
2 Corinthians 12:9
“But he said to me, ‘My grace is sufficient for you, for my power is made perfect in weakness.’ Therefore I will boast all the more gladly about my weaknesses, so that Christ’s power may rest on me.” – 2 Corinthians 12:9
Isaiah 40:29
“He gives strength to the weary and increases the power of the weak.” – Isaiah 40:29
Psalm 73:26
“My flesh and my heart may fail, but God is the strength of my heart and my portion forever.” – Psalm 73:26
Philippians 4:13
“I can do all this through him who gives me strength.” – Philippians 4:13
Isaiah 41:13
“For I am the Lord your God who takes hold of your right hand and says to you: Do not fear; I will help you.” – Isaiah 41:13
God’s Love as Our Comfort
God’s love is an everlasting source of comfort that surpasses all understanding. When we find ourselves in painful seasons, it is His love that provides the warmth and hope we need. His unconditional love reminds us that we are valued and cherished, even when circumstances suggest otherwise. We can lean into the assurance that His love never fails, continuously embracing us as we walk through our darkest valleys. Together, let’s reflect on the immense love God has for us, allowing it to strengthen our hearts and ignite hope in our spirits during tough times.
Romans 8:38-39
“For I am convinced that neither death nor life, neither angels nor demons, neither the present nor the future, nor any powers, neither height nor depth, nor anything else in all creation, will be able to separate us from the love of God that is in Christ Jesus our Lord.” – Romans 8:38-39
Psalm 136:1
“Give thanks to the Lord, for he is good. His love endures forever.” – Psalm 136:1
1 John 4:18
“There is no fear in love. But perfect love drives out fear, because fear has to do with punishment. The one who fears is not made perfect in love.” – 1 John 4:18
2 Thessalonians 2:16-17
“May our Lord Jesus Christ himself and God our Father, who loved us and by his grace gave us eternal encouragement and good hope, encourage your hearts and strengthen you in every good deed and word.” – 2 Thessalonians 2:16-17
Psalm 94:19
“When anxiety was great within me, your consolation brought me joy.” – Psalm 94:19
